SB 520: Pub. Rec./DOH/Controlled Substances [SPCC]

PUBLIC RECORDS/GENERAL BILL by Saunders ; (CO-INTRODUCERS) Deutch

Pub. Rec./DOH/Controlled Substances [SPCC]; exempts from public-records requirements information & records reported to DOH under electronic monitoring system for prescription of controlled substances listed in Schedules II-IV; authorizes certain persons & entities access to patient-identifying information; provides guidelines for use of such information & penalties for violations; provides for future legislative review & repeal; provides finding of public necessity. Creates 893.056.

Effective Date: Contingent
Last Action: 5/4/2007 Senate - Died in Committee on Governmental Operations
